About the position

The Health Services Research Analyst at Vanderbilt University Medical Center plays a crucial role in coordinating research projects within health services research, public health, epidemiology, and related fields. This position involves utilizing intermediate-level research skills for data management, report preparation, and project budget and schedule management, contributing to the advancement of health and wellness through research and education.

Responsibilities

  • Provides program management for project activities and performs tasks related to the execution and operations of projects.
  • Fosters collaboration between team members, both internal and external to the project team, and maintains communication across project teams.
  • Uses quantitative and qualitative research skills to participate in the design, coordination, and conduct of research projects.
  • Executes job responsibilities with an understanding of how output affects other areas related to the job area/team.

Requirements

  • 2 years of relevant work experience in health services research or related fields.
  • Intermediate knowledge of study design and conduct, applying qualitative and quantitative research methods.
  • Familiarity with research administration and compliance processes in sponsored research projects.
  • Intermediate data management skills, including interpreting and analyzing reports and metrics.
  • Intermediate data analysis skills to analyze data accurately.
  • Effective presentation skills to prepare and deliver presentations to various audiences.
